Can someone please tell me what this means? when I look at "about land" and objects, t says 46 sat upon objects. I am not able to pull anything from my inventory on the whole island, even on empty land! I was wondering if this had anything to do with that problem. ]

Sat upon objects just means there are X amount of prims with an Avatar sitting on them. Poseballs, dance pads, plywood cubes, etc.

so what if there is nobody there?

Then it is either an glitch in the About Land Window (usually reopening it will cause it to reset and show the accurate info), or there is someone there, and you just don't see them. Keep in mind, avatars can sit on prims and ride them up into the air...and in some cases, down into the ground.

And sometimes it's a borked sim that requires a restart.

Thank you thank you thank you, I rebooted the sim and they are gone and I can now open objects out of inventory!
